How to Ensure GDPR Compliance in Data Pipelines

As data privacy regulations become increasingly stringent, ensuring GDPR compliance in your data pipelines is crucial for organizations handling personal data. The General Data Protection Regulation (GDPR) sets forth strict guidelines on how personal data should be collected, processed, and stored. Here’s how you can ensure compliance in your data pipelines.

1. Understand GDPR Principles

Before implementing compliance measures, familiarize yourself with the core principles of GDPR:

  • Lawfulness, Fairness, and Transparency: Data must be processed lawfully and transparently.
  • Purpose Limitation: Data should only be collected for specified, legitimate purposes.
  • Data Minimization: Only collect data that is necessary for your purposes.
  • Accuracy: Ensure that personal data is accurate and kept up to date.
  • Storage Limitation: Do not retain personal data longer than necessary.
  • Integrity and Confidentiality: Process data securely to protect against unauthorized access.

2. Data Mapping and Inventory

Conduct a thorough data mapping exercise to identify:

  • What personal data you collect.
  • How it flows through your data pipelines.
  • Where it is stored and processed.

This inventory will help you understand your data landscape and identify areas that require compliance measures.

3. Implement Data Protection by Design and by Default

Incorporate data protection measures into your data pipeline architecture from the outset. This includes:

  • Data Anonymization: Where possible, anonymize personal data to reduce risk.
  • Access Controls: Implement strict access controls to limit who can view or process personal data.
  • Encryption: Use encryption for data at rest and in transit to protect sensitive information.

4. Obtain Explicit Consent

Ensure that you have obtained explicit consent from individuals before collecting their personal data. This consent should be:

  • Freely given, specific, informed, and unambiguous.
  • Documented and easily retrievable for audits.

5. Regular Audits and Assessments

Conduct regular audits of your data pipelines to ensure ongoing compliance. This includes:

  • Reviewing data processing activities.
  • Assessing the effectiveness of your data protection measures.
  • Identifying and addressing any compliance gaps.

6. Data Breach Response Plan

Develop a robust data breach response plan that includes:

  • Procedures for identifying and reporting breaches.
  • Notification processes for affected individuals and authorities, as required by GDPR.
  • Remediation steps to prevent future breaches.

7. Training and Awareness

Ensure that all team members involved in data processing are trained on GDPR compliance. Regular training sessions can help maintain awareness of data protection responsibilities and best practices.

Conclusion

Ensuring GDPR compliance in your data pipelines is not just a legal obligation; it is also a commitment to protecting individuals' privacy. By understanding GDPR principles, implementing protective measures, and fostering a culture of compliance, you can build data pipelines that respect and uphold data privacy rights.